When to change the NoSmell active
charcoal filters
 Always replace the charcoal filters
when they no longer absorb kitchen
odours effectively.
They should, however, be replaced at
least every 2 years.
The charcoal filter operating hours
counter  will light up to remind you to
change the charcoal filters regularly.
 The charcoal filter operating hours
counter needs to be activated before
using for the first time (see
"Operation").
Resetting the operating hours
counter for the charcoal filters
After changing the charcoal filters, the
operating hours counter needs to be
reset.
 Touch the charcoal filter control 
for approx. 3 seconds with the
rangehood switched on until only the
indicator light for fan power setting 1
is flashing.
The charcoal filter symbol  will go
out.
If you replace the charcoal filters before
the operating hours counter has
reached its maximum:
 Touch the charcoal filter control 
for approx. 6 seconds until only the
indicator light for fan power setting 1
is flashing.

Disposing of the charcoal filters

 The used charcoal filters can be
disposed of with the normal
household waste.
